Bringing Comfort and Joy to Seniors
The Voices of Resilience (TVR), a California-based nonprofit organization, is honored to support the residents of Blessed Oldage Home in Lahore, Pakistan, through the donation of a 50-inch LED television.
This television will provide entertainment, relaxation, and companionship to the senior residents, helping create moments of joy, connection, and comfort in their daily lives. For many elderly individuals, access to television can bring laughter, news, spiritual programs, music, and a sense of engagement with the world around them.
At TVR, we believe that every senior deserves dignity, care, and opportunities for happiness. We are grateful to be part of this meaningful effort and appreciate the dedication of the Blessed Oldage Home team in caring for elderly men and women with compassion and respect.
The Voices of Resilience has proudly continued supporting Blessed Oldage Home and its related programs over the past year, including assistance for children, widows, emergency needs, and seasonal support initiatives.
Together, we can continue bringing hope, comfort, and resilience to vulnerable communities across the world.

Supporting Blind Youth Across South Asia
At The Voices of Resilience, we are committed to uplifting the most vulnerable communities. As part of our South Asia initiatives, we are expanding our focus to include visually impaired (blind) children and youth, in collaboration with grassroots rehabilitation and training centers.
Through partnerships with local institutions such as the Society for Blinds Rehabilitation Training Centre in Delhi—an educational and rehabilitation center dedicated to visually challenged students—we aim to create meaningful, long-term impact. These centers provide structured education, supportive learning environments, and essential developmental opportunities tailored to the needs of blind children.
Our work in this space focuses on access to education, rehabilitation and skill development, healthcare and treatment support, and improved living conditions for blind children and youth in underserved communities. We believe that blindness should never limit a child’s potential.
Through targeted support, partnerships, and community-driven solutions, TVR aims to promote inclusion and equal opportunity, help blind youth become confident and independent individuals, and create pathways toward education, employment, and social integration.
Devastating Flood Situation in Pakistan – 2025
In the summer of 2025, unprecedented floods swept across Punjab, Pakistan, leaving behind a trail of destruction and despair. Entire villages were submerged under water. Families lost their homes, crops, livestock, and every source of livelihood.
For many, survival meant clinging to rooftops, wading through chest-deep water, or waiting days for rescue. Children, the elderly, and women bore the heaviest burden—hungry, exposed to disease, and without safe shelter. The devastation was not just material; it was deeply human. Communities already living with limited means were suddenly stripped of all security.
The Voices of Resilience (TVR), working with trusted partners on the ground, responded immediately—delivering food, clean drinking water, clothing, and emergency supplies to families in desperate need. With limited resources, we reached over 150 families, but thousands more remain in urgent need of help.
The situation remains critical:
- Families have no safe housing and are living in makeshift shelters.
- Clean water is scarce, raising the risk of cholera and other water-borne diseases.
- Children and seniors are at high risk of malnutrition.
- Farmers face total loss of crops and livestock, threatening long-term recovery.
This flood is one of the most severe disasters to hit Pakistan in recent years, and the road to recovery will be long. Yet, in the midst of devastation, there is hope. Every act of compassion—every donation, every prayer, every gesture of solidarity—brings light to those who have lost so much.
Together, we can help restore lives and rebuild dignity.

Monsoon Relief: Bringing Hope to Widows in South Asia
In Pakistan, the monsoon season brings more than just rain — it brings immense hardship for countless poor families, especially widows struggling to survive with limited or no income. For those living hand-to-mouth, daily life during the heavy rains becomes a battle against flooded streets, leaky roofs, illness, and job insecurity.
Many widows in low-income communities work as domestic helpers or do odd jobs just to feed their children. With scarce resources and no stable source of income, even basic necessities like flour or an umbrella become unaffordable luxuries during this season.
The Voices of Resilience (TVR) recognized this urgent need and recently distributed 25 umbrellas and sacks of wheat flour to 50 widows across affected areas. These simple yet vital supplies brought a moment of relief and dignity to women who carry the weight of their families on their shoulders.
TVR remains committed to standing beside these resilient women—especially during the most trying times of the year.

Emergency Flood Relief in Pakistan
In response to the devastating floods, The Voices of Resilience (TVR), in collaboration with Helping Women and Children in Poverty Inc., provided emergency relief to 30 affected families in Pakistan.
With the generous support of Real Life Church, families received essential supplies including cooking pots, lentils, rice, oil, tea, soap, and other groceries to help sustain them during this critical time.
A dedicated team of local volunteers worked tirelessly on the ground to ensure that aid reached those most in need.
We extend our heartfelt gratitude to Real Life Church for their compassion and generosity in making this mission possible.

Empowering Futures: Supporting a Promising Young Scholar
At The Voices of Resilience (TVR), we are committed to supporting vulnerable and underserved widows and their families. One such story is of a determined widow raising two daughters on her own. Despite facing financial hardship, her daughter has shown exceptional academic promise.
She recently secured the top position at her school in the Federal Board of Intermediate and Secondary Education (FBISE) Secondary School Certificate (SSC)-II examinations, scoring an outstanding 1049 out of 1100 marks — an impressive GPA of 5.0 and a percentage of 95.36%. Her dream is to pursue pre-medical studies and become a doctor, but financial constraints stand in her way.
